**Key China Pharmacovigilance Market Trends Highlighted**

The growing focus on adverse drug reaction monitoring and patient safety is causing major changes in the China Pharmacovigilance Market. The National Medical Products Administration's (NMPA) amended rules reflect the Chinese government's tightening of medication safety regulations in response to the country's rapidly changing healthcare environment. The goal of this stricter regulation is to improve the general caliber of medications available on the market, which in turn fuels the need for strong pharmacovigilance systems. Recent patterns indicate that pharmacovigilance procedures are increasingly incorporating cutting-edge technologies like big data analytics and artificial intelligence.

This change improves the speed and precision of detecting any safety concerns by enabling more effective data collecting and analysis. Pharmacovigilance efforts have also expanded in breadth because of the increased patient engagement and adverse event reporting made possible by the emergence of digital health technologies. There are a lot of chances in the industry because pharmacovigilance specialists need specialized training and resources. Comprehensive training programs to reduce drug usage risks are becoming more and more in demand in China as patients and healthcare professionals become more aware of pharmacovigilance.

Furthermore, cooperation between pharmaceutical firms, medical facilities, and government agencies offers a beneficial path forward, cultivating a culture of proactive risk management and safety evaluation. Overall, the market trends in the China Pharmacovigilance Market show a steady transition towards a more technologically advanced and integrated approach to drug safety, which is in line with international best practices while taking into account the particularities of the Chinese healthcare infrastructure.

**China Pharmacovigilance Market Drivers**

**Increasing Regulatory Requirements for Drug Safety Monitoring**

In China, the regulatory framework for Pharmacovigilance is becoming increasingly stringent, leading to the growth of the China Pharmacovigilance Market Industry. The National Medical Products Administration (NMPA) has been actively revising regulations to enhance drug safety monitoring and reporting practices. With the introduction of more comprehensive guidelines, there has been a notable increase in the number of adverse drug reaction reports. 

In fact, data from the NMPA indicates that the number of reported cases of adverse drug reactions rose by 18% year-on-year in 2022 alone.This uptick not only highlights the growing awareness of drug safety but also signifies increased compliance among pharmaceutical companies in China, prompting them to invest more in Pharmacovigilance systems and processes. As a result, this regulatory shift is a key driver for the expansion of the China Pharmacovigilance Market.

**Rising Incidence of Adverse Drug Reactions**

The increasing rate of adverse drug reactions in China is a significant market driver impacting the growth of the China Pharmacovigilance Market Industry. Recent studies suggest that approximately 22% of hospitalized patients in China experience adverse drug reactions, equating to millions of cases each year. The Ministry of Health has acknowledged the necessity of robust Pharmacovigilance practices, as enhancing the monitoring and reporting of these reactions can lead to better patient outcomes and reduced healthcare costs.This growing incidence necessitates the adoption of advanced Pharmacovigilance solutions among pharmaceutical companies to ensure compliance and improve drug safety practices.

**Pharmacovigilance Market Source Insights**

The China Pharmacovigilance Market, particularly the Source segment, is critical in ensuring drug safety and efficacy throughout the healthcare system. This segment encompasses various methodologies such as Spontaneous Reporting, Literature Reports, and Scheduled Reporting, each playing a vital role in monitoring adverse drug reactions. Spontaneous Reporting is significant as it allows healthcare professionals and patients to report incidents without a formal requirement, thus encouraging broader participation and more comprehensive safety data collection.Literature Reports contribute to the market by analyzing published research and clinical literature, which is essential for identifying potential safety signals that might not be apparent through direct reporting. 

Scheduled Reporting ensures that required evaluations and assessments are systematically conducted over time, maintaining ongoing surveillance of drug performance. The integration of these reporting types forms a robust framework that supports timely interventions in drug safety. With the increasing demand for high-quality healthcare and stringent regulatory frameworks in China, the Source segment is expected to grow, highlighting the necessity of effective pharmacovigilance practices to protect public health and enhance the overall quality of healthcare services in the region.

## Market Drivers

### Government Initiatives and Support

Government initiatives aimed at enhancing drug safety and monitoring are pivotal for the pharmacovigilance market in China. The Chinese government has implemented various policies to strengthen pharmacovigilance practices, including the establishment of the National Adverse Drug Reaction Monitoring Center. These initiatives are designed to improve the reporting and analysis of adverse drug reactions, thereby fostering a safer healthcare environment. In recent years, the government has allocated significant funding to support pharmacovigilance activities, which is expected to exceed $100 million by 2026. Such financial backing not only enhances the capabilities of pharmacovigilance systems but also encourages collaboration among stakeholders, including pharmaceutical companies and healthcare providers. This supportive regulatory framework is likely to propel the growth of the pharmacovigilance market.

### Rising Incidence of Adverse Drug Reactions

The increasing incidence of adverse drug reactions (ADRs) in China significantly impacts the pharmacovigilance market. Reports indicate that ADRs account for a substantial number of hospital admissions, with estimates suggesting that around 10% of all hospitalizations are related to ADRs. This alarming trend underscores the necessity for effective pharmacovigilance systems to monitor and manage drug safety. As healthcare providers and regulatory authorities prioritize patient safety, the demand for comprehensive pharmacovigilance services is expected to grow. The pharmacovigilance market must adapt to address these challenges by implementing advanced data analytics and reporting systems to track ADRs effectively. This focus on patient safety and risk management is likely to drive investments in pharmacovigilance solutions across the healthcare sector.

### By Source: Spontaneous Reporting (Largest) vs. Scheduled Reporting (Fastest-Growing)

In the China pharmacovigilance market, the source segment is dominated by spontaneous reporting, which holds the largest market share. This method is preferred due to its straightforward process, where healthcare professionals report adverse drug reactions directly. Literature reports follow, providing essential insights drawn from existing published studies, while scheduled reporting is the least utilized but is gaining traction due to regulatory demands for consistent monitoring of drug safety.

Growth trends in this segment are significantly influenced by an increased focus on patient safety and regulatory compliance. The rise in spontaneous reporting can be attributed to the growing awareness among healthcare providers about the importance of adverse event reporting. Scheduled reporting, on the other hand, is emerging rapidly as regulatory bodies are emphasizing the need for ongoing safety surveillance, leading to increased investment in this reporting method.

Spontaneous Reporting (Dominant) vs. Literature Reports (Emerging)

Spontaneous reporting is the dominant source in the China pharmacovigilance market, characterized by ease of use and immediacy in capturing adverse reactions. It allows healthcare professionals to quickly relay information, thus enhancing patient safety and promoting prompt action on safety concerns. In contrast, literature reports are emerging as a valuable source, relying on exhaustive reviews of published studies to gather data on drug safety. They enrich the spontaneous reporting system by providing a broader context, but their growth is slower compared to spontaneous methods. Both sources complement each other, as spontaneous reporting provides real-time data, while literature reports ensure comprehensive analysis.
